Barnstorming (Week 10 LJIDOL: Exhibit A)
Barnstorming sometimes life is nothing more than barnstorming flying from place to place landing in fields briefly staying emotion to emotion offering rides for a price I haven’t crashed my airplane in *this* many days I do all my own work, though I consult professionals and buy parts come for a ride, two bucks, maybe $100 the price of fuel has gone up but, ya know, perhaps it is time to set my little plane down build a picket fence around it, with a gate that is always open grow a garden, marry someone in one of these little towns set up a life that isn’t on the run find stability in myself, create it in the world barnstorming has had its moments moving cross-country with just my cat and a car full of stuff I could have stopped anywhere I pleased now I have lovely tethers holding me here lovely tethers with names and beauty and peace and calm I’m out of fuel for my airplane the barnstorming ends here
